Key Insights
The South American solar photovoltaic (PV) industry is experiencing robust growth, driven by increasing energy demands, supportive government policies promoting renewable energy adoption, and decreasing solar PV system costs. Brazil and Argentina are leading the market, fueled by substantial investments in large-scale solar farms and increasing residential and commercial installations. The industry's Compound Annual Growth Rate (CAGR) exceeding 11% from 2019 to 2024 indicates a strong upward trajectory. This growth is further fueled by a growing awareness of climate change and the need for sustainable energy solutions, particularly in regions with abundant sunlight. While challenges remain, such as grid infrastructure limitations and fluctuating government incentives in some countries, the overall outlook is positive. The market segmentation reveals significant opportunities across residential, commercial, and industrial sectors, with ground-mounted systems currently dominating, although rooftop installations are expected to gain traction as technology advances and building codes adapt. Major players, including JinkoSolar, First Solar, and Canadian Solar, are actively expanding their presence in the region, driving competition and innovation. The "Rest of South America" segment presents considerable untapped potential, driven by increasing energy demands and favorable solar irradiation levels in countries like Chile and Peru.
Looking forward to 2033, continued growth is anticipated, though perhaps at a slightly moderated rate due to potential market saturation in certain segments and regions. However, the continued decline in solar PV technology costs and increasing investment in grid modernization will counteract these factors. Further growth will hinge on the success of government initiatives to attract foreign investment, streamline permitting processes, and improve grid infrastructure to accommodate the influx of renewable energy. The long-term forecast remains promising, positioning South America as a key region for solar PV expansion in the coming decade. Key Drivers, Barriers & Challenges in South America Solar Photovoltaic Industry
Key Drivers:
- Decreasing solar PV module costs
- Supportive government policies and incentives
- Increasing electricity demand and rising energy prices
- Growing awareness of environmental sustainability
Challenges:
- Intermittency of solar power and the need for energy storage solutions
- Transmission and distribution infrastructure limitations
- High initial capital investment costs
- Regulatory uncertainties and permitting delays in some countries.
